Gladiators Goaltender Matt Ginn made 29 saves Saturday night to help his team come away with a 2-0 victory over the Utah Grizzlies. Captain Derek Nesbitt got Atlanta on the board late in the 1st, and Alternate Captain Tyler Murovich sealed the deal with an empty-netter late in the 3rd, to ensure the Gladiators would head home to Georgia having earned five out of a possible six points on the road in Utah. Atlanta notched the game's first goal and only tally of the first period with 5:09 left in the first. Derek Nesbitt took advantage of a Utah neutral zone turnover and sprung in on a breakaway against the Grizzlies netminder, Mark Owuya. The Atlanta Captain registered his league-leading 24th goal of the season with a wrist shot past the glove of the Swedish goaltender. Zack Phillips, who created the turnover at center ice, got credit for the lone assist and collected his first point as a Gladiator. After a scoreless second period, the game headed to the third with Atlanta leading 1-0. Gladiators goalie Matt Ginn made save after save in the third to keep his team in the lead into the final minute of the game. Tyler Murovich netted an empty net goal with under 30 seconds to go to give Atlanta the victory. Ginn was the star of the contest for Atlanta as the rookie made 29 saves to earn his third career professional shutout. Atlanta in the win took five of a possible six points from their three-game stint in Utah. The Gladiators now have a record of 28-18-4-2 and 62 points on the season. Utah with the loss falls to 29-20-2-2 and remain at 62 points in the standings. PHOTO: Josie Vimahi
